FW: Pennsylvania trucking company files Chapter 11 bankruptcy
FREIGHTWAVES reports:
Turk Transportation fil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y on Tuesday in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the Western District of Pennsylvania.
The Carnegie, Pennsylvania-based company, owned by Mehmet Uzun, offers interstate general freight services, according to the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ration’s SAFER website.
